How Can We Apply Passover Insights Today?
Engaging with Passover is not limited to remembrance. It offers actionable insights into how we live our lives as believers. For instance, here are some practical steps you can take this season:
Reflect on Redemption: Use this time to reflect on the areas of your life needing redemption, applying the same grace God showed the Israelites.
Engage in Prayer: Intercessors are encouraged to pray fervently during this time, unleashing the potential for community healing and national revival.
Gather with Purpose: Consider hosting or attending gatherings focused on celebrating Passover and exploring its implications on your faith.
